A heat pump tune-up prevents costly breakdowns by:
- Catching worn parts early — technicians find failing capacitors, loose wiring, and stressed components before they cause a full system failure
- Cleaning dirty coils — dirty condenser coils alone can increase energy use by up to 30%, straining the compressor
- Verifying refrigerant levels — low refrigerant forces the system to work harder and can permanently damage the compressor
- Flushing condensate drains — clogged drains lead to water damage and mold inside your home
- Testing the defrost cycle and reversing valve — critical for a system that heats and cools year-round
- Checking electrical connections — loose connections are a leading cause of sudden shutdowns
Up to 80% of costly HVAC repairs trace directly back to skipped routine maintenance. That’s not a small number — it means most emergency service calls are preventable.

What is a Professional Heat Pump Tune-Up and What Does It Include?
A professional heat pump tune-up is a comprehensive maintenance service designed to clean, optimize, and inspect every critical component of your system. Unlike a standard furnace or air conditioner, a heat pump works double duty. It acts as an air conditioner in the summer and reverses its cycle to provide heat in the winter. To understand the mechanics of this dual function, you can read our guide on Heat Pump 101: How It Heats and Cools Your Home.
Because a heat pump handles both heating and cooling, it experiences twice the operational wear of single-season systems. A professional tune-up is not a simple visual inspection; it is a technical, hands-on optimization process performed by certified technicians. During the visit, a technician will clean internal parts to restore airflow, test electrical safety controls, lubricate moving parts to eliminate friction, and verify that the system is operating within the manufacturer’s strict performance specifications.
The Technical Checklist: What Certified Technicians Inspect
When our team at Haven Air Conditioning performs a professional tune-up, we follow a detailed, multi-point checklist to ensure no component is overlooked. This technical inspection is crucial for understanding how a heat pump tune up prevents costly breakdowns by catching issues long before they disrupt your home’s comfort.
- Evaporator and Condenser Coils: We inspect and clean both coils. Dirt and dust act as insulators, preventing efficient heat transfer and forcing your system to run longer cycles.
- Refrigerant Charge Verification: Refrigerant operates in a closed loop. If the level is low, it indicates a leak. We measure the pressure and check for leaks, as operating with incorrect refrigerant levels will quickly destroy your compressor.
- Electrical Contactors and Connections: We tighten all electrical connections and measure voltage and amperage. Pitted contactors or loose wires are primary causes of sudden system failure.
- Blower Motor and Fan Assembly: We clean the blower wheel, measure static pressure, and lubricate moving parts to reduce motor friction and wear.
- Reversing Valve and Defrost Cycle: These components are unique to heat pumps. We test the reversing valve to ensure the system switches smoothly between heating and cooling modes, and we verify the defrost control board operates correctly so the outdoor unit doesn’t freeze over in cooler weather.
- Condensate Drain Flush: We clear the condensate drain line of algae, dust, and debris to prevent water backups that can cause expensive property damage and mold growth.
Seasonal Timing: Why Spring and Fall Tune-Ups Matter
Because heat pumps run year-round in Southern California, we highly recommend scheduling professional service twice a year: once in the spring before the intense summer cooling demand, and once in the fall before the winter heating season.
Scheduling your service in the spring ensures your system is prepared for the first 90-degree day in Anaheim or Fullerton, helping you beat the summer rush when HVAC technicians are busiest. How a Heat Pump Tune-Up Prevents Costly Breakdowns
To truly appreciate how a heat pump tune up prevents costly breakdowns, it helps to understand the chain reaction of component failures. HVAC systems are highly integrated; when one minor part struggles, it places immediate, heavy strain on other, more expensive components.
For example, a dirty air filter or dusty evaporator coil restricts airflow. When airflow is blocked, the blower motor must work 15% to 20% harder to push air through your home, leading to overheating. At the same time, the restricted airflow causes the refrigerant temperature to drop too low, which can freeze the indoor coil. This sends liquid refrigerant back to the compressor — a component designed only to pump vapor. The result is a destroyed compressor, which is one of the most expensive repairs in any heating and cooling system.

Understanding How a Heat Pump Tune-Up Prevents Costly Breakdowns
Up to 80% of all major HVAC repairs are completely preventable with routine maintenance. During a professional tune-up, technicians perform tests that are impossible to do without specialized diagnostic equipment.
A prime example is capacitor testing. Capacitors act like temporary batteries that provide the electrical boost needed to start your heat pump’s motors. Over time, heat and electrical wear cause capacitors to lose their storage capacity. During a tune-up, our technicians measure a capacitor’s microfarads. If the reading is below the manufacturer’s threshold, we replace it immediately.
Replacing a weak capacitor is a quick, inexpensive preventative step. If left unaddressed, a failed capacitor will prevent the fan or compressor from starting, causing the motor to hum, overheat, and burn out entirely — transforming a simple fix into a major emergency repair. Warning Signs Your Heat Pump Needs Immediate Attention
While regular tune-ups prevent unexpected issues, your heat pump will often give you subtle warning signs when it is struggling. If you notice any of the following symptoms, you should schedule a professional inspection before a total breakdown occurs:
- Unusual Noises: Squealing, grinding, rattling, or metallic clicking sounds indicate loose components, worn bearings, or a failing motor.
- Weak Airflow: If the air coming from your supply registers feels weak, it could point to a failing blower motor, a severely clogged filter, or leaking ductwork.
- Rising Utility Bills: A sudden, unexplained jump in your monthly energy costs means your heat pump is working much harder than it should to maintain your thermostat settings.
- Short Cycling: If your system turns on and off rapidly every few minutes, it is likely overheating, experiencing an electrical fault, or suffering from restricted airflow.
- Ice Buildup: Finding frost or ice on the outdoor coils in the summer or excessive ice buildup in the winter means there is an airflow issue or a refrigerant leak that requires immediate attention.

How a Heat Pump Tune-Up Prevents Costly Breakdowns and Lowers Energy Bills
According to the U.S. Department of Energy, a neglected heat pump can easily consume 10% to 25% more energy than a well-maintained system.
When dirt accumulates on your outdoor condenser coils, it acts as an insulating blanket. The heat pump cannot release heat efficiently in the summer or absorb it effectively in the winter. This single issue can increase your system’s energy consumption by up to 30%.
During a professional tune-up, we thoroughly wash the coils and optimize the system’s airflow. By restoring the system’s Coefficient of Performance (COP), we ensure it operates at peak efficiency. This directly translates to lower monthly heating and cooling bills, allowing the tune-up to quickly pay for itself.
Extending System Lifespan and Protecting Your Warranty
A brand-new heat pump is a major home investment. A neglected system that constantly runs long, hot cycles under heavy strain will often fail permanently in just 8 to 10 years. In contrast, a well-maintained heat pump can easily last 15 or more years. To understand more about what to expect from your system’s lifetime, read our article on How Long Does a Heat Pump Last.
Furthermore, almost all major HVAC manufacturers require proof of annual professional maintenance to keep their equipment warranties valid. If a major component like your compressor fails within the warranty period, the manufacturer will likely request service records. If you cannot provide proof of regular professional tune-ups, your claim may be denied, leaving you to pay for the entire replacement out of pocket. Frequently Asked Questions About Heat Pump Maintenance
How often should a heat pump be serviced?
A heat pump should be professionally serviced twice a year — once in the spring and once in the fall. Because heat pumps handle both heating and cooling duties without a seasonal break, they accumulate wear and tear much faster than standard air conditioners or furnaces. Regular bi-annual service keeps them running reliably through every season.
Can I perform a heat pump tune-up myself?
Homeowners can easily handle basic tasks like replacing air filters every 1 to 3 months, keeping the outdoor unit clear of leaves and debris, and ensuring indoor vents remain unblocked. However, a comprehensive tune-up requires specialized diagnostic tools, electrical safety training, and EPA certification to handle and measure refrigerant. Attempting a DIY tune-up can damage your system, create safety hazards, and void your manufacturer’s warranty.
Will skipping a tune-up void my manufacturer warranty?
Yes, in many cases it will. Most major HVAC manufacturers explicitly state in their warranty terms that the system must be serviced annually by a licensed professional. If you skip regular tune-ups and a major part fails, the manufacturer can deny your warranty claim, leaving you responsible for the full cost of the repair.
